
Trucking and logistics company opens first Virginia facility in South Richmond

A nearly century-old trucking, logistics and warehousing company with a robust northeastern presence has expanded into Virginia with the opening of three new shipping facilities, including one in South Richmond. And the family-owned business, A. Duie Pyle, which handles products for such clients as Starbucks and Wegmans as well as for many smaller businesses, is expecting to invest further in the state.
The company specializes in less-than-truckload (LTL) shipping through 28 facilities with 4 million square feet of distribution space.
